Joseph LECLERC dit BLONDIN was born 21 August 1740 in Pointe-du-Lac, Trois-Rivières, Canada, New France*
Joseph LECLERC dit BLONDIN was the child of Claude LECLERC dit BLONDIN and Michelle BOUTON and the grandchild of: (paternal) Jean LECLERC and Marie-Claire LOISEAU (maternal) Antoine BOUTON and Marthe FRECHETS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Joseph married Veronique GUAY 7 February 1774 in Trois-Rivières, Province of Québec, Canada . Veronique GUAY was born 9 June 1756 in Lauzon, Lévis, Québec, Canada (Saint-Joseph-de-la-Pointe-de-Lévy). Veronique died 10 January 1797 in Lauzon, Lévis, Québec, Canada (Saint-Joseph-de-la-Pointe-de-Lévy). Veronique was the child of Jean-François GUAY and Marguerite CASSE (LACASSE).
Joseph LECLERC dit BLONDIN died 16 May 1819 in La Visitation, Pointe-du-Lac, St-Maurice, Quebec, Canada.

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
